A sealing flange is a precision component in casting molds that ensures airtight sealing around venting pins to prevent gas leakage during metal casting processes.
| Parameter | Typical range | Notes & selection driver |
|---|---|---|
| Thickness | 3-15 mm | |
| Service Life | 50,000-100,000 cycles | |
| Sealing Force | 200-2000 N | |
| Diameter Range | 10-100 mm | |
| Pressure Rating | Up to 50 bar | |
| Thermal Conductivity | 15-25 W/m·K | |
| Operating Temperature | -50°C to 800°C |

Regular inspection for thermal fatigue cracks, cleaning of vent channels every 500 cycles, and replacement when sealing surface wear exceeds 0.1 mm depth. Lubricate with high-temperature graphite paste during assembly.
Material selection determines thermal stability, wear resistance, and compatibility with molten metals. Nickel alloys prevent reaction with aluminum alloys, while tool steels are optimal for iron-based castings.
